Everything you need to know about gravel delivery in Neosho.
Bulk materials are commonly used for driveways, patios, garden beds, erosion control, drainage projects, and base layers for hardscapes. Whether you need gravel, sand, dirt, stone or blends, choose materials based on load, appearance, and drainage needs. Contractors and homeowners often use the same basic materials but select sizes and compaction methods differently for heavy traffic versus decorative uses.
Pick a material based on function: durable, angular aggregates for structural base layers; finer sand or stone dust for leveling; and decorative stone for top layers or borders. Consider drainage and compaction needs in Neosho's climate—materials that shed water and compact well reduce frost heave. Neosho experiences freeze-thaw cycles that can cause frost heave and shifting if materials and drainage are not handled properly. To reduce problems, use well-graded base materials, provide positive drainage, and avoid placing fine, uncompacted soils in load-bearing layers. Seasonal settling is normal; plan for maintenance and proper compaction to extend longevity.
Spring through early fall are generally the best months for delivery and installation, when ground is dry and crews can compact and finish surfaces properly. Avoid deliveries on frozen or very wet ground when possible, since placement and compaction are harder and can increase the chance of rutting or uneven settling. If you need materials in winter, plan for extra time and expect possible site limitations.

Remember different materials compact at different rates, so factor in compaction and depth requirements for base, bedding, and finish layers. Our deliveries use dump trucks (typically tri-axle) so make sure there is a clear access route, adequate turning room, and a firm surface for the truck to park on. Mark the desired drop zone, remove low branches or obstacles, and notify us of gated properties or narrow drives when ordering. Permit requirements vary by project type and location; small, like-for-like repairs often do not need permits, while new driveways, curb cuts, or major grading may require city or county approval. Check with Neosho city permitting, Newton County, and your HOA before you start. If you are unsure, your contractor or our customer service team can help point you to local resources.
Effective erosion control usually combines stable bulk materials with vegetation and drainage features—coarser rock or stone for high-flow areas, well-graded fill for regrading, and mulch or topsoil mixes where you want plant growth. Adding fabric, retaining features, or swales helps direct water and reduce erosion in Neosho's rainfall patterns. For steep or high-velocity sites, consult a local contractor or engineer to choose the right mix of materials and installation methods.
